Is University of London Recognised?

The University of London was established by Royal Charter in 1836 for the public benefit and is recognised globally.

Can I get a BSc from the University of London?

Yes, graduates earn a Bachelor of Science (BSc) from the University of London. Your certificate will show the award you have obtained. It will also show that the awarding body is the University of London with academic direction provided by Goldsmiths University of London.

What is the University of London Bachelor of Science degree in Computer Science?

Whether you study online or on campus, you will receive a University of London Bachelor of Science degree in Computer Science. The academics are those who teach in the on campus programme at Goldsmiths in London. The programme structure and content is similar to that taught on campus but adapted to suit the needs of learners studying online.
